Hypertufa planters have become a go-to choice for homeowners looking to add character to their outdoor spaces. These unique containers blend the rustic charm of aged stone with the practical benefits of lightweight concrete, making them perfect for patios, gardens, and entryways alike.

Unlike traditional terracotta or ceramic pots, hypertufa offers a weathered look that naturally develops over time. The material is created from a mixture of cement, peat moss, and perlite, which gives it both durability and an organic texture that complements any landscape design.

Why Hypertufa Planters Stand Out

Hypertufa planters bring something special to outdoor decor that other materials simply cannot match. Their handmade appearance adds depth and interest to any setting, whether you are displaying succulents on a balcony or arranging herbs along a garden path.

One of the greatest advantages is their lightweight nature compared to stone containers. This makes them easier to move around for seasonal changes or rearranging your outdoor layout without straining your back. They also drain well, which helps prevent root rot in sensitive plants.

The texture of hypertufa naturally weathers with exposure to rain and sun, developing a patina that many homeowners find even more attractive over time. This means you get a planter that looks better as it ages rather than worse.

Caring for Your Hypertufa Planters

Hypertufa requires minimal maintenance but benefits from a few simple care practices that extend its life significantly. During winter months in colder climates, moving planters to sheltered areas prevents cracking from freeze-thaw cycles.

Applying a clear sealant once or twice per year protects the surface while maintaining the natural look. This is especially important if you live in an area with heavy rainfall or harsh sunlight.

When repotting plants, avoid using excessive fertilizer near the rim of the planter, as salt buildup can cause minor pitting over time. Cleaning with a soft brush and mild soap keeps them looking fresh without damaging the textured surface.

Choosing the Right Size and Shape

Selecting the right hypertufa planter depends largely on your available space and the plants you intend to grow. Larger planters provide more room for root development and hold soil moisture longer, making them ideal for shrubs or small trees.

Smaller containers work well for herbs, succulents, and seasonal flowers that need frequent watering. Consider the visual weight of each piece in relation to your existing outdoor furniture and architectural features.

Round planters create a softer, more traditional feel while rectangular ones offer a modern edge. Some homeowners prefer irregular shapes that mimic natural rock formations for a truly organic look.

DIY Hypertufa Planters vs. Store-Bought Options

Making your own hypertufa planters is surprisingly accessible and allows complete customization of size and shape. You simply need molds, cement, peat moss, perlite, and water to get started.

The DIY route saves money and lets you create pieces that fit specific spaces perfectly. However, store-bought hypertufa planters offer consistency in quality and come in a wider variety of designs ready to use immediately.

Many homeowners find a hybrid approach works best: creating larger statement pieces themselves while purchasing smaller accent planters from specialty retailers for quick updates.

Frequently Asked Questions

How long do hypertufa planters last?

With proper care, hypertufa planters can last 10 to 20 years or more. Their lifespan depends on climate conditions and how well they are maintained over time.

Can I use hypertufa planters indoors?

Yes, though they work best in areas with good drainage like sunrooms or covered porches. The natural texture adds warmth to indoor spaces as well.

Do hypertufa planters need saucers underneath?

Saucers help protect decking and patios from water damage but are not strictly necessary if your planter has adequate drainage holes.

Are hypertufa planters heavy to move around?

They are significantly lighter than stone or concrete containers, making them easy to reposition for seasonal changes or rearranging outdoor layouts.

What plants grow best in hypertufa planters?

Hypertufa works well with most plants including succulents, herbs, perennials, and small shrubs. Their excellent drainage makes them particularly suited for Mediterranean-style plants.
